Management Commentary

During the associated earnings call, LITB leadership highlighted targeted cost-reduction and efficiency measures implemented in recent months as core contributors to the quarter’s positive EPS result. Management noted that investments in automated inventory management systems, renegotiated international logistics partnerships, and a focused curation of high-margin product lines helped reduce overall operating expenses during Q4 2024. Leadership also addressed the absence of revenue data in the initial release, stating that full revenue, segment performance, and user growth figures will be included in the company’s upcoming formal regulatory filing, to be published in the near future. Management added that user retention rates in the firm’s core operating markets remained stable during the quarter, with particular strength observed in the home goods and affordable lifestyle product categories that make up a large share of the platform’s offerings. Forward Guidance

LITB’s management shared tentative outlook commentary for upcoming operating periods, emphasizing that sustainable profitability will remain the company’s core strategic priority in the near term. The company noted that it may continue to scale back investment in low-margin product categories and underperforming regional markets to focus on high-growth, high-margin opportunities. Potential headwinds flagged by management include volatile global shipping costs, evolving import regulatory requirements in key North American and European markets, and possible softness in consumer discretionary spending amid broader macroeconomic uncertainty. On the opportunity side, management stated that targeted expansion into fast-growing emerging markets in Southeast Asia and Latin America could drive incremental user growth and revenue over time, though no specific timelines or performance targets were disclosed as part of the earnings call. Market Reaction

Following the release of the Q4 2024 earnings, LITB shares traded with above-average volume in recent sessions, according to available market data. Analyst reactions to the results have been mixed: many analysts note that the positive EPS print beat prior consensus market expectations for a neutral or negative EPS result, suggesting that the company’s cost-cutting efforts are progressing more effectively than previously anticipated. However, other analysts point to the lack of disclosed revenue data as a key point of uncertainty, with current market expectations focused heavily on the upcoming full regulatory filing to clarify top-line performance trends for the quarter. Overall, the market response has been relatively muted as participants wait for additional operational metrics to assess the full scope of LITB’s performance during the period.
